What is the difference between Remote Digital Verification Engineer vs Remote Hardware Verification Engineer?

AspectRemote Digital Verification EngineerRemote Hardware Verification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related; knowledge of verification toolsBachelor's in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or related; hardware testing certifications
Work EnvironmentDesign teams, software simulation, FPGA/ASIC verificationHardware labs, testing on physical hardware, FPGA/ASIC testing
Employer & Industry UsageSemiconductor, electronics, tech companiesSemiconductor, electronics, hardware manufacturing
Search & Comparison IntentYesYes

The Remote Digital Verification Engineer focuses on verifying digital designs through simulation and software tools, while the Remote Hardware Verification Engineer tests physical hardware components. Both roles require similar educational backgrounds but differ in work environment and specific skill sets. Candidates often compare these roles when exploring opportunities in semiconductor and electronics industries.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ote digital verification engineer?

To thrive as a Remote Digital Verification Engineer, you need expertise in digital design principles, verification methodologies, and a relevant engineering degree, often supported by experience with ASIC or FPGA projects. Familiarity with technical tools like SystemVerilog, UVM, simulation environments, and version control systems is critical, as is proficiency with scripting languages such as Python or Perl.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ication are standout soft skills, especially when collaborating across distributed teams. These skills and qualities are vital for ensuring accurate, efficient verification of complex digital systems while maintaining productivity in a remote work environment.

What does a remote digital verification engineer do?

A Remote Digital Verification Engineer is responsible for ensuring the functionality and reliability of digital hardware designs, such as integrated circuits, by developing and running tests to identify and fix design flaws. Working remotely, they use simulation tools, write testbenches in languages like SystemVerilog or UVM, and collaborate with design teams to validate that the digital circuits meet the required specifications. Their work helps prevent costly errors in the final product and ensures a smooth manufacturing process. Being remote, they rely on digital communication and project management tools to collaborate effectively with team members worldwide.
